What Is A Hydrafacial?

Hydrafacial is a non-invasive skincare treatment that combines several facial techniques into a single procedure. The treatment generally involves cleansing, gentle exfoliation, extraction, and the application of hydrating and nourishing ingredients.

Unlike a traditional facial that may rely heavily on manual techniques, Hydrafacial uses specialized equipment to perform different stages of the treatment. The process can be customized according to individual skin needs, which is one reason it has become a popular option for professional skincare.

Can Hydrafacial Improve Skin Texture?

Uneven texture is one of the concerns that may make people consider professional facial treatments. Dead skin cells can accumulate on the surface, making the skin feel rough or look less radiant.

The exfoliation component of Hydrafacial helps remove surface buildup. Afterward, the skin may feel smoother and softer. With an appropriate skincare routine, regular professional treatments may complement efforts to maintain a polished-looking complexion.

However, results vary between individuals. Hydrafacial is not a cure for every skin condition, and people with significant scarring or persistent dermatological problems may need specialized treatment.

Does Hydrafacial Help With Hydration?

Dehydrated skin can look dull, flaky, or tired. Even oily skin can lack adequate water content, which may affect its overall appearance and comfort.

Hydrafacial incorporates hydrating solutions during the procedure. This can leave the skin feeling moisturized and refreshed. Improved hydration may also contribute to a temporary plumper and more luminous appearance.

Maintaining these effects requires proper home care. Drinking adequate water, using suitable moisturizers, protecting the skin from excessive sun exposure, and following a consistent skincare routine can all support healthy-looking skin.

Can It Help With Congested Pores?

Clogged pores can occur when oil, dead skin cells, and other impurities accumulate on the skin. This can make pores appear more prominent and may contribute to an uneven complexion.

One of the stages of a Hydrafacial involves gentle extraction. This step is intended to help remove impurities from congested areas. The combination of cleansing and extraction may leave the skin looking cleaner and more refined.

People with frequent congestion should still consider the underlying causes. Professional skincare treatments can complement, but do not necessarily replace, an appropriate daily skincare routine.

Is Hydrafacial Suitable For Different Skin Types?

Another reason Hydrafacial may be worth trying is its customizable nature. Skin varies considerably from person to person, and treatment settings or products can be selected according to individual needs.

People with dry skin may focus more heavily on hydration, while those experiencing excess oil or congestion may benefit from cleansing and extraction-focused approaches. Individuals with sensitive skin may require a gentler treatment plan.

A professional assessment is important before treatment because it can help determine whether the procedure is appropriate and which approach best matches the person’s skin.

What About Sensitive Skin?

Having sensitive skin does not automatically mean that every professional facial treatment is unsuitable. However, sensitive skin requires careful consideration because aggressive exfoliation or unsuitable products may cause discomfort.

A qualified skincare professional can assess the skin before treatment and adjust the procedure when appropriate. Anyone experiencing active irritation, significant inflammation, infection, or an unexplained skin reaction should discuss the issue with a healthcare professional before receiving a cosmetic treatment.

Is There Any Downtime?

One of the appealing features of Hydrafacial is that it generally involves little downtime. Many people choose the treatment because they can return to their normal activities relatively quickly.

Temporary redness or mild sensitivity may occur in some individuals. The experience can depend on skin sensitivity, treatment intensity, and the products used during the procedure.

Following aftercare instructions is important. Avoiding unnecessary irritation and protecting the skin from excessive sun exposure can help maintain a comfortable and healthy-looking complexion after treatment.

How Long Do Hydrafacial Results Last?

Hydrafacial results are not permanent because the skin naturally continues to produce oil, shed cells, and encounter environmental exposure. The duration of visible improvements varies from person to person.

Some individuals may notice immediately smoother, cleaner, and more hydrated-looking skin, while others may experience more subtle changes. Lifestyle, skincare habits, age, skin type, and environmental conditions can influence how long the effects remain noticeable.

Rather than expecting one treatment to permanently transform the skin, it is more realistic to view Hydrafacial as part of an ongoing skincare strategy.
